Company Description

MantraCare is transforming healthcare through AI-powered therapy, chronic care, and holistic wellness solutions tailored for payers and employers worldwide. The organization operates an AI-first, expert-supported ecosystem spanning mental health, diabetes, musculoskeletal health, nutrition, and telehealth. Its global platform delivers end-to-end care, using AI for triage and ongoing support, and escalating to a network of over 51,000 licensed experts when needed. MantraCare offers a seamless solution for employers, insurers, and healthcare systems, achieving significant cost savings while improving health outcomes and engagement for participants.

Qualifications

  • Strong foundation in Dietetics and Nutrition, with the ability to apply current evidence-based guidelines to diverse populations.
  • Proficiency in Nutritional Counseling and Weight Management, including behavior change techniques and client-centered coaching.
  • Experience providing Medical Nutrition Therapy for chronic conditions such as diabetes, cardiovascular disease, and metabolic disorders.
  • Active credential as a Registered Dietitian (or equivalent national registration/licensure), in good standing.
  • Experience delivering care via telehealth or digital health platforms, with comfort using AI-supported tools and EMR systems.
  • Excellent communication skills, cultural sensitivity, and the ability to work independently and manage a flexible, freelance schedule.
  • Prior experience in corporate wellness, population health, or working with employers/insurers is an advantage.
  • Commitment to inclusive, non-judgmental care and continuous professional development in nutrition and digital health.
